Just days after unveiling the Tata Nexon facelift, Tata Motors is back with the Tata Nexon.ev facelift. Similar to the ICE version, the new Nexon.ev features significant changes to the exterior design and the interior layout making it a more aspiring package.
On the outside, the new Tata Nexon.ev features a sportier bumper along with new LED light guide. Lower down we get to see sharp air intakes along with new housing for the LED headlamp on the bumper. Other new elements on the eSUV include a brand new Empowered Oxide colour and the lowest resistance tyres which help increasing range.
Excluding that, the Nexon.ev shares most of its design elements with the ICE counterpart but is made to be more aerodynamic adding to 2-percent in range improvement.
Moving inside, the new 2023 Tata Nexon.ev features an all-new layout that is dominated by a large 12.3-inch touchscreen infotainment display. Other key highlights include 10.3-inch digital drivers display with multiple customisation, wireless Apple CarPlay & Android Auto, automatic climate control, ventilated front seats, sunroof, 9 speaker JBL system and more.
In addition, Tata Motors has also taken the Tesla route to infotainment system, offering Arcade.ev. This dedicated app store helps customers download and stream movies from their favourite OTT platforms directly on the infotainment screen while waiting for their EVs to get charged.
Powering the all-new Tata Nexon.ev is a 40.5kWh battery pack that is rated for 142 bhp and 215 Nm of peak torque.The new model also come equipped with the new Gen II motor setup that is 20 kg lighter and includes stronger regeneration for added efficiency. These updates help increase the total range of the electric SUV to 465 km and 325 km on the long range and medium range models respectively.
Additionally, the improvements to the powertrain system have also made the new Tata Nexon EV faster helping the EV complete the 0-100 kmph sprint in under 8.9 seconds before reaching a top-speed of 150 kmph.
In terms of safety tech, the new Tata Nexon.ev will come with ABS with EBD, ESP, 6-airbags, all-disk brake and seat belt reminder for all seats as standard. In addition, select variants will also feature 360-degree surround sound monitor with 4 cameras and 4 sensors, panic brake alert, i-TPMS, hill descent control, hill ascent assist and auto hold.
Like its ICE counterpart, the new Tata Nexon.ev will be offered in 3 Persona’s: Empowered, Creative and Fearless. All Personas come with their own UI/UX elements and hero colours.
The base (Creative) persona features the Creative Ocean hero colour while the mid (Fearless) persona features Fearless Purple colour. On the top-spec, Empowered persona customers can choose from 5 colour option including Pristine White, Daytona Grey, Flame Red, Intensi-Teal and the Empowered Oxide hero colour.
Bookings for the 2023 Tata Nexon.ev starts from 8 am on 9 September (World EV day) while the price reveal is set to happen on 14 September 2023.
